Output eb475db600f4bce5cd9c6ea705e7dfd27079aed498778f4bda62e7cacd881d45:1

value
17286461
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f7954365313430b5206ca48f776fd33ab4f901d OP_EQUAL
address
3Emdu4Nmb6jvDvpcWTP1BBCRAcbBvyyGjC
transaction
eb475db600f4bce5cd9c6ea705e7dfd27079aed498778f4bda62e7cacd881d45
confirmations
3220
spent
true